Hello,

Does anyone know if the grate on the this item can be removed without damaging the unit? I would like to install my auto-skimmer from a older pool to this filtration system and the connector is the right size but the raised grate gets in the way.

Thanks!
Paul

I don't know if it will or not. And I assume you want to modify it without lowering your water level so a dremmel is out of the question? If you do ruin it, you can get one for 3.22 from intex.
 
I am not sure what grate you are talking about. Is this the "grate" that is screwed into the wall of the pool that you attach the valves to?
If you are talking about that grate, I know I have cut most of the grid out of mine. I did not cut down the edges of it just the middle of it. I was tired of them plugging up and cutting my flow down.

We did this as well. We use the regular intex skimmer, and I got tired of trying to clean it out every couple of weeks. It definitely helps a lot.
